Rosen wrote:
> I need to be sure, thath nobody else will can write on some tables until I
> don't append obout 4-500 records in these tables.
> But until now I never used table locking in MySQL and I didn't found
> information about this ( like examples ).

You could try a multi insert syntax such as

INSERT INTO yourtable (a,b,c) VALUES (1,2,3),(4,5,6),(7,8,9);

which will insert three rows into the table. Couldn't confirm in the
manual, but this INSERT should run completely before anything else does.

I still have to question _why_ another INSERT in the middle of your
insertion will mess things up. Sounds like the problem is there.

> Is there a problem with locking if PHP uses same user&pass for all users in
> database ?

No. The LOCK is on a per connection basis and is not tied to the
username and/or password.
